Ne pas tenir compte du tarif indiqué en bas de page
Rendez-vous sur le portail client et cliquer sur Passer commande
Les prix 2020 sont indiqués


Partager cet article ...Print this pageEmail this to someoneTweet about this on TwitterShare on FacebookShare on Google+Share on LinkedInPin on PinterestShare on TumblrDigg this
Backbone.js
JVS-BAC / LI-DEV-468

OBJECTIFS PEDAGOGIQUES

A la fin du cours, le stagiaire sera capable de :
- Concevoir une architecture Web côté client
- Définir des modèles et collections backbone
- Gérer la navigation avec les routeurs
- Créer des templates pour les vues backbone
- Synchroniser les données avec le serveur
- Utiliser les fonctionnalités d’Underscore.

PUBLIC

PRE–REQUIS

Développeurs, architectes, chefs de projets techniques. Indispensables :
- Connaissance pratique du langage JavaScript et de jQuery ou avoir suivi « JavaScript ».

CONTENU

Backbone et le MVC
Architecture d’une Single Page Application (SPA)
Server-side vs Client-side
MVC, MVP et MVVM
Concurrents : Angular ou Ember
Backbone, Underscore et jQuery

Conception côté client
Gestion du contexte
Routage et navigation
Authentification et autorisation

Modèle et collection
Constructeurs et valeurs par défaut
Structure interne des objets du modèle
Getter et Setter tout en un
Notification des changements

Vues et templates
Propriétés des vues
Evénements et réaffichage
Templates underscore
Mustache ou HandleBars

Router
Définition des routes
Gestion des URL et paramètres
Evénements de navigation
Bénéfices du routeur
Instanciation et gestion des vues

Synchronisation des données
Appels Ajax / JSON
Backbone Sync
Liens avec une API Rest
Stockage local

Extensions
Intégration d’autres frameworks
Générateurs type Thorax
Découverte de Marionnette

SESSIONS PROGRAMMEES

Backbone.js

VALIDATION

Exercices de validation au cours de la formation

PEDAGOGIE

Exposés – Cas pratiques – Synthèse

INTERVENANTS

Consultant-formateur dont les compétences techniques, professionnelles et pédagogiques ont été validées par des diplômes et/ou testées et approuvées par l’éditeur et/ou par M2i Formation.

MODALITES PRATIQUES

Durée : 3 jours (21 heures) avec 7 heures par jour
Prix stagiaire : 1 350,00 € TTC
Horaires : 09h00 / 17h30

Durée: